This is fantastic moisturizer. It has a very light, classic Nivea scent. It is thick enough for deeply moisturizing very dry skin and even feet, but light enough for hands and face. Not greasy or oily, does not stain, and is absorbed quickly and easily. I live in a climate with very cold, dry winters. This keeps everything soft, and is even good in the summer when things get humid outside. For all Micky50 · walmart.com
